What is BMP AI Technologies LT-Debt-to-Total-Asset?

BMP AI Technologies BMPA +68.00% LT-Debt-to-Total-Asset is 0.00 as of Sep. 2023.

LT Debt to Total Assets is a measurement representing the percentage of a corporation's assets that are financed with loans and financial obligations lasting more than one year. The ratio provides a general measure of the financial position of a company, including its ability to meet financial requirements for outstanding loans. It is calculated as a company's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ligationdivide by its Total Assets. BMP AI Technologies's long-term debt to total assests ratio for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2023 was 0.00.

BMP AI Technologies  (OTCPK:BMPA) LT-Debt-to-Total-Asset Explanation

LT Debt to Total Asset is a measurement representing the percentage of a corporation's assets that are financed with loans and financial obligations lasting more than one year. The ratio provides a general measure of the financial position of a company, including its ability to meet financial requirements for outstanding loans. A year-over-year decrease in this metric would suggest the company is progressively becoming less dependent on debt to grow their business.

BMP AI Technologies Business Description

Address 10409 Pacific Palisades Avenue, Las Vegas, NV, USA, 89144-1221
BMP AI Technologies Inc focuses on delivering next-generation AI solutions across key commercial sectors, including enterprise SaaS, intelligent automation, and data-driven decision-making tools. The company integrates seamlessly with file systems, CRMs, and knowledge bases, enabling businesses in sectors such as financial services, healthcare, legal, and government to deploy explainable, high-trust AI solutions with minimal technical overhead.
